Check this out. According to a new Australian study, women appear to have the ability to decipher with some accuracy whether an unfamiliar male is cheating simply by looking at his face! What's funny is, men can't do the same when looking at strange women.

"More masculine-looking men were rated as more probable to be unfaithful and having a sexual history of being more unfaithful." They added, "We provide the first evidence that faithfulness judgments, based solely on facial appearance, have a kernel of truth."

Guys, on the other hand, seemed to have no clue. They tended to perceive attractive, feminine women to be unfaithful, when there was no evidence that they were, the scientists noted.
